Output 54963659c6520181c4f4a36548af5507b414da422cd829293b2e6e5c79a3d220:29

value
2381036
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 108954acd15ebefb5c151b4fab5b1833b223ba09 OP_EQUALVERIFY OP_CHECKSIG
address
12WSKyih8965nmyDHvS4g7wNyh2Vsh7w6x
transaction
54963659c6520181c4f4a36548af5507b414da422cd829293b2e6e5c79a3d220
spent
true